Transaction 65fa97808330e96e6067581a93b4d3fc9e364565727965397f85a0a5950b6743
1 Input
1 Output
-
65fa97808330e96e6067581a93b4d3fc9e364565727965397f85a0a5950b6743:0
- value
- 116106
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4bc14eeab2710f3bfc932a054dba63334b14cc9a OP_EQUAL
- address
- 38baBE1Btt6spWBUALcrrM2FKtp4GXmYGr